package botanist
import (
"context"
"fmt"
"path/filepath"
corev1 "k8s.io/api/core/v1"
networkingv1 "k8s.io/api/networking/v1"
metav1 "k8s.io/apimachinery/pkg/apis/meta/v1"
gardencore "github.com/gardener/gardener/pkg/apis/core"
v1beta1constants "github.com/gardener/gardener/pkg/apis/core/v1beta1/constants"
"github.com/gardener/gardener/pkg/client/kubernetes"
"github.com/gardener/gardener/pkg/component"
"github.com/gardener/gardener/pkg/component/logging/eventlogger"
"github.com/gardener/gardener/pkg/features"
gardenlethelper "github.com/gardener/gardener/pkg/gardenlet/apis/config/helper"
"github.com/gardener/gardener/pkg/operation/common"
gardenerutils "github.com/gardener/gardener/pkg/utils/gardener"
"github.com/gardener/gardener/pkg/utils/images"
"github.com/gardener/gardener/pkg/utils/imagevector"
kubernetesutils "github.com/gardener/gardener/pkg/utils/kubernetes"
"github.com/gardener/gardener/pkg/utils/secrets"
secretsmanager "github.com/gardener/gardener/pkg/utils/secrets/manager"
)
// DeploySeedLogging will install the Helm release "seed-bootstrap/charts/vali" in the Seed clusters.
func (b *Botanist) DeploySeedLogging(ctx context.Context) error {
if !b.Shoot.IsShootControlPlaneLoggingEnabled(b.Config) {
return b.destroyShootLoggingStack(ctx)
}
//TODO(rickardsjp, istvanballok): Remove in release v1.77 once the Loki to Vali migration is complete.
if exists, err := b.lokiPvcExists(ctx); err != nil {
return err
} else if exists {
if err := b.destroyLokiBasedShootLoggingStackRetainingPvc(ctx); err != nil {
return err
}
// If a Loki PVC exists, rename it to Vali.
if err := b.renameLokiPvcToVali(ctx); err != nil {
return err
}
}
seedImages, err := b.InjectSeedSeedImages(map[string]interface{}{},
images.ImageNameVali,
images.ImageNameValiCurator,
images.ImageNameKubeRbacProxy,
images.ImageNameTelegraf,
images.ImageNameTune2fs,
images.ImageNameAlpine,
)
if err != nil {
return err
}
if b.isShootEventLoggerEnabled() {
if err := b.Shoot.Components.Logging.ShootEventLogger.Deploy(ctx); err != nil {
return err
}
} else {
if err := b.Shoot.Components.Logging.ShootEventLogger.Destroy(ctx); err != nil {
return err
}
}
valiValues := map[string]interface{}{
"global": seedImages,
"replicas": b.Shoot.GetReplicas(1),
"clusterType": "shoot",
}
// check if vali is enabled in gardenlet config, default is true
if !gardenlethelper.IsValiEnabled(b.Config) {
// Because ShootNodeLogging is installed as part of the Vali pod
// we have to delete it too in case it was previously deployed
if err := b.destroyShootNodeLogging(ctx); err != nil {
return err
}
return common.DeleteVali(ctx, b.SeedClientSet.Client(), b.Shoot.SeedNamespace)
}
hvpaValues := make(map[string]interface{})
hvpaEnabled := features.DefaultFeatureGate.Enabled(features.HVPA)
if b.ManagedSeed != nil {
hvpaEnabled = features.DefaultFeatureGate.Enabled(features.HVPAForShootedSeed)
}
if b.isShootNodeLoggingEnabled() {
if err := b.Shoot.Components.Logging.ShootRBACProxy.Deploy(ctx); err != nil {
return err
}
genericTokenKubeconfigSecret, found := b.SecretsManager.Get(v1beta1constants.SecretNameGenericTokenKubeconfig)
if !found {
return fmt.Errorf("secret %q not found", v1beta1constants.SecretNameGenericTokenKubeconfig)
}
ingressClass, err := gardenerutils.ComputeNginxIngressClassForSeed(b.Seed.GetInfo(), b.Seed.GetInfo().Status.KubernetesVersion)
if err != nil {
return err
}
ingressTLSSecret, err := b.SecretsManager.Generate(ctx, &secrets.CertificateSecretConfig{
Name: "vali-tls",
CommonName: b.ComputeValiHost(),
Organization: []string{"gardener.cloud:monitoring:ingress"},
DNSNames: b.ComputeValiHosts(),
CertType: secrets.ServerCert,
Validity: &ingressTLSCertificateValidity,
SkipPublishingCACertificate: true,
}, secretsmanager.SignedByCA(v1beta1constants.SecretNameCACluster))
if err != nil {
return err
}
valiValues["rbacSidecarEnabled"] = true
valiValues["ingress"] = map[string]interface{}{
"class": ingressClass,
"hosts": []map[string]interface{}{
{
"hostName": b.ComputeValiHost(),
"secretName": ingressTLSSecret.Name,
"serviceName": "vali",
"servicePort": 8080,
"backendPath": "/vali/api/v1/push",
},
},
}
valiValues["genericTokenKubeconfigSecretName"] = genericTokenKubeconfigSecret.Name
} else {
if err := b.destroyShootNodeLogging(ctx); err != nil {
return err
}
}
hvpaValues["enabled"] = hvpaEnabled
valiValues["hvpa"] = hvpaValues
valiValues["priorityClassName"] = v1beta1constants.PriorityClassNameShootControlPlane100
if hvpaEnabled {
currentResources, err := kubernetesutils.GetContainerResourcesInStatefulSet(ctx, b.SeedClientSet.Client(), kubernetesutils.Key(b.Shoot.SeedNamespace, "vali"))
if err != nil {
return err
}
if len(currentResources) != 0 && currentResources["vali"] != nil {
valiValues["resources"] = map[string]interface{}{
// Copy requests only, effectively removing limits
"vali": &corev1.ResourceRequirements{Requests: currentResources["vali"].Requests},
}
}
}
return b.SeedClientSet.ChartApplier().Apply(ctx, filepath.Join(ChartsPath, "seed-bootstrap", "charts", "vali"), b.Shoot.SeedNamespace, fmt.Sprintf("%s-logging", b.Shoot.SeedNamespace), kubernetes.Values(valiValues))
}
func (b *Botanist) destroyShootLoggingStack(ctx context.Context) error {
if err := b.destroyShootNodeLogging(ctx); err != nil {
return err
}
if err := b.Shoot.Components.Logging.ShootEventLogger.Destroy(ctx); err != nil {
return err
}
return common.DeleteVali(ctx, b.SeedClientSet.Client(), b.Shoot.SeedNamespace)
}
func (b *Botanist) lokiPvcExists(ctx context.Context) (bool, error) {
return common.LokiPvcExists(ctx, b.SeedClientSet.Client(), b.Shoot.SeedNamespace, b.Logger)
}
func (b *Botanist) renameLokiPvcToVali(ctx context.Context) error {
if err := common.RenameLokiPvcToValiPvc(ctx, b.SeedClientSet.Client(), b.Shoot.SeedNamespace, b.Logger); err != nil {
return err
}
return nil
}
func (b *Botanist) destroyLokiBasedShootLoggingStackRetainingPvc(ctx context.Context) error {
if err := b.destroyLokiBasedShootNodeLogging(ctx); err != nil {
return err
}
// The EventLogger is not dependent on Loki/Vali and therefore doesn't need to be deleted.
// if err := b.Shoot.Components.Logging.ShootEventLogger.Destroy(ctx); err != nil {
// return err
// }
return common.DeleteLokiRetainPvc(ctx, b.SeedClientSet.Client(), b.Shoot.SeedNamespace, b.Logger)
}
func (b *Botanist) destroyShootNodeLogging(ctx context.Context) error {
if err := b.Shoot.Components.Logging.ShootRBACProxy.Destroy(ctx); err != nil {
return err
}
return kubernetesutils.DeleteObjects(ctx, b.SeedClientSet.Client(),
&networkingv1.Ingress{ObjectMeta: metav1.ObjectMeta{Name: "vali", Namespace: b.Shoot.SeedNamespace}},
&corev1.ConfigMap{ObjectMeta: metav1.ObjectMeta{Name: "telegraf-config", Namespace: b.Shoot.SeedNamespace}},
)
}
func (b *Botanist) destroyLokiBasedShootNodeLogging(ctx context.Context) error {
if err := b.Shoot.Components.Logging.ShootRBACProxy.Destroy(ctx); err != nil {
return err
}
return kubernetesutils.DeleteObjects(ctx, b.SeedClientSet.Client(),
&networkingv1.Ingress{ObjectMeta: metav1.ObjectMeta{Name: "loki", Namespace: b.Shoot.SeedNamespace}},
&networkingv1.NetworkPolicy{ObjectMeta: metav1.ObjectMeta{Name: "allow-from-prometheus-to-loki-telegraf", Namespace: b.Shoot.SeedNamespace}},
&corev1.ConfigMap{ObjectMeta: metav1.ObjectMeta{Name: "telegraf-config", Namespace: b.Shoot.SeedNamespace}},
)
}
func (b *Botanist) isShootNodeLoggingEnabled() bool {
if b.Shoot != nil && !b.Shoot.IsWorkerless && b.Shoot.IsShootControlPlaneLoggingEnabled(b.Config) &&
gardenlethelper.IsValiEnabled(b.Config) && b.Config != nil &&
b.Config.Logging != nil && b.Config.Logging.ShootNodeLogging != nil {
for _, purpose := range b.Config.Logging.ShootNodeLogging.ShootPurposes {
if gardencore.ShootPurpose(b.Shoot.Purpose) == purpose {
return true
}
}
}
return false
}
func (b *Botanist) isShootEventLoggerEnabled() bool {
return b.Shoot != nil && b.Shoot.IsShootControlPlaneLoggingEnabled(b.Config) && gardenlethelper.IsEventLoggingEnabled(b.Config)
}
// DefaultEventLogger returns a deployer for the shoot-event-logger.
func (b *Botanist) DefaultEventLogger() (component.Deployer, error) {
imageEventLogger, err := b.ImageVector.FindImage(images.ImageNameEventLogger, imagevector.RuntimeVersion(b.SeedVersion()), imagevector.TargetVersion(b.ShootVersion()))
if err != nil {
return nil, err
}
return eventlogger.New(
b.SeedClientSet.Client(),
b.Shoot.SeedNamespace,
b.SecretsManager,
eventlogger.Values{
Image: imageEventLogger.String(),
Replicas: b.Shoot.GetReplicas(1),
})
}
